HC Deb 17 January 1924 vol 169 c285W
Mr. WILLIAM M. ADAMSON

asked the First Commissioner of Works if he will state the number of dwelling-houses under the control of his Department which are now vacant, and in which districts; and whether any of these dwelling-houses are being kept empty for the purpose of sale?

Sir J. BAIRD

Out of a total of 9,763 houses managed by my Department, 172 are void, over 75 per cent. of such houses being in Barrow and lnvergordon. 149 houses are available for re-letting, but, owing to the industrial conditions, especially in those two areas, considerable difficulty is being experienced in finding tenants. Only 23 houses out of the total of 9,763 are being held for sale, and in the event of there being no sale within the short period allowed by the Department, they will again be offered for letting.
